Dokumentci a pm4be2 feladathoz Felhasznli dokumentci Feladat: "(31.) Adott egy binris fa lncolt brzolssal. Ksztsd el a folytonos brzols vltozatt! Ezt rd is ki! Pl.: A ft billentyzetrl gy add meg: a b a c b d b e c f. ptsd fl a lncolt brzols ft, majd konvertld a msik brzolsuv! A folytonos brzols fa kirskor: /KBJ/ - /BKJ/ a b d e c 0 f vagy d e b 0 f c a ..." Futtats: A program a neve (pl.: a:pm4be2) lersval indthat. Futtatsi krnyezet: PC-DOS 7.0 vagy avval kompatibilis opercis rendszer. A program bemenete: File-bol, illetve file-ba akarunk-e irni, tovbb igen esetn a file-neveket. A program kimenete: A bemeneten megadott (gyakorlatilag llists) binris fa kzep-bal-jobb kirssal. Hibalehetsgek: Ha a bemenet a "standard input", akkor mg nem siker-lt lelltani a beolvasst. Fejleszti dokumntci Feladat: "(31.) Adott egy binaris fa lancolt abrazolassal. Keszitsd el a folytonos abrazolasu vltozatat! Ezt ird is ki! Pl.: A fat billentyuzetrol igy add meg: a b a c b d b e c f. Epitsd fol a lancolt abrazolasu fat, majd konvertald a masik abrazolasuva! A folytonos abrazolasu fa kiiraskor: /KBJ/ - /BKJ/ a b d e c 0 f vagy d e b 0 f c a ..." Fejleszti krnyezet: PC-DOS 7.0 (vagy avval kompatibilis opercis rendszer) Turbo Pascal 7.0 (vagy avval kompatibilis fordt rendszer) TP unit-ok: Crt (kpernykezels), Dos (filekezels) Fejlesztsi lehetsg: A "standard input"-rl val beolvass normalizlsa. (Forrskd, teljes algoritmus csatolva.) Az algoritmus lnyegi rsze: fileinic; file2lancfa(befile,lancfa); lancfa2statfa(lancfa,statfa); statfakiir(kifile,statfa); Alg. vge Tesztels: a mellkelt kt file alapjn (fbe#.txt - a #. bemeneti minta) (fki#.txt - a fbe#.txt alapjn kszlt kimeneti file) Hatkonysgi tesztesetek: Egyelre nincsenek. Kszlt: Budapest, 2001. prilis. Szamoskzi Pter